Page 6 of 6 Best Resorts to Seal a Business Deal on the Gondola With direct flights from Los Angeles, a legacy of Hemingways, and an annual summer gathering of the most high-powered media chiefs, studio execs, and technology pioneers in the world, Sun Valley, Idaho, is all about making deals. Just don’t forget to ski (one-day lift tickets, $80; sunvalley.com). STAY The Harriman Cottage, near the Sun Valley Lodge, has five bedrooms and serious cachet (doubles from $1,600). Aspen, Colorado, just feels good. After a day of skiing and a sublime meal at Montagna at the Little Nell hotel, where Executive Chef Ryan Hardy picks practically every lettuce leaf from his on-site garden, your entrepreneurial spirit will kick back in (doubles from $935; thelittlenell.com). Home of the 1964 and 1976 Olympics, Innsbruck, Austria, is the unofficial capital of the Alps. Hire a Mercedes at the airport, and by the time you arrive at one of the nine ski areas towering over the city, your day of deal making will be done. STAY Mick Jagger and Mad King Ludwig have stayed at the Grand Hotel Europa (doubles from $315; grandhoteleuropa.at). Best Resorts for Extending Your Season Owned by American Henry Purcell, but renowned for its European ambience and expert-only steeps, Ski Portillo, Chile, serves a maximum of 450 guests per week and maintains a one-to-one guest-to-employee ratio. The skiing isn’t bad, either. STAY You have one choice: the Hotel Portillo ($2,190 per person for seven days, including lodging, lift tickets, and meals; www.skiportillo.com). The ultramodern glass Whare Kea Lodge and Chalet sits on 70 acres of farmland in New Zealand’s Southern Alps (doubles from $800; heli-skiing sold separately; wharekealodge.com). Harris Mountains Heli-Ski will pick you up from the Whare Kea and fly you to one of 200 peaks in seven ranges (heliski.co.nz). Established in 1978, the diminutive black-diamond-centric Cerro Bayo, Argentina, a one-hour drive from Bariloche, has only recently caught fire (cerrobayoweb.com). Could be because of its views of Lake Nahuel Huapi or the new slopeside bistro.
